## Step 4: Reconfigure SpoolHub

After the Lanterbee print agents are updated, the SpoolHub microservice must be pointed at the new queue backend. Stop the service, clear the stale spool directory, and apply the new settings before restarting. Support staff should not edit these by hand afterward — changes go through the Harkwell deploy pipeline. Apply the following configuration values.

service settings:
druix:
  pin: 5230
  metrics_host: metrics.druix.tolvaqsys.internal
  tenant: fenok
  seal: seal_04dbbe1a

# Welcome to the Scanwick barcode integration env file!
# New folks: this service talks to the Pellerby warehouse scanners
# over their gateway, so most of these values are plumbing —
# gateway host, port, and retry counts. Don't touch the retry
# stuff unless Marguerite signs off. The gateway also requires
# an auth token for every session, so the next line sets that:

secret setting of tajof-bahif: COURIER_KEY3=65d

Subject: Memtrace cut-over complete

Team,

Cut-over to Memtrace v2 for GPU memory profiling finished last night. Old v1 agents are disabled; any tickets referencing v1 dashboards should be closed as resolved-by-migration. Sampling overhead is now under 2% and allocation traces include kernel names. Known gap: profiles older than 30 days were not migrated. Point customers at the v2 docs for setup questions. For reference when troubleshooting, the agent now runs with the following configuration.

settings of bagaf-bawip:
[aldax]
port = 5000
region = south-4
host = aldax.brasklabs.corp
team = brivan
timeout_ms = 2000
retries = 2